Unicode Character "Ȏ" (U+020E)
The character Ȏ (Latin Capital Letter O With Inverted Breve) is represented by the Unicode codepoint U+020E. It is encoded in the Latin Extended-B block, which belongs to the Basic Multilingual Plane. It was added to Unicode in version 1.1 (June, 1993). It is HTML encoded as Ȏ.
